Summary
Jaguar
Land Rover
North America, LLC (Land Rover
) is recalling certain 2020-2021 Range Rover Sport vehicles equipped with 19-inch wheels. The tire inflation pressure label and the tire placard label state the incorrect tire pressures for the vehicle.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 110, “Tire Selection and Rims.”
Remedy
Land Rover
will notify owners, and dealers will apply the correct labels, free of charge. The recall began October 30, 2020. Owners may contact Land Rover
customer service at 1-800-369-1000. Land Rover
’s number for this recall is N491.

SITUATION:
A potential issue has been identified on certain 2020 and 2021 Model Year Range Rover Sport vehicles fitted with 19-inch wheels where the tire inflation pressure label and the tire placard label states the incorrect tire pressures for the vehicle. Where the tire inflation pressure label and the tire placard label does not include the correct tire pressure information, the customer may inflate the tire to an incorrect pressure.
ACTION:
Retailers are required to HOLD affected new vehicles that are within your control and refrain from releasing the vehicles for new vehicle sale pending completion of the procedure(s) detailed in this Technical Bulletin. Unsold vehicles should have this performed as part of the Pre-Delivery Inspection (PDI) process but must have it completed prior to vehicle handover to the customer.
Affected vehicles already in the hands of customers should be updated at the next available opportunity.

United States Federal regulations require that retailers must be notified within a reasonable time after the
manufacturer decides that a defect that relates to motor vehicle safety or a noncompliance exists.
United States Federal law requires retailers to complete any outstanding Recall service before a new vehicle
is delivered to the buyer or lessee. Violation of this requirement by a retailer could result in a civil penalty of
up to $22,329.00 per vehicle.
This Aftersales Bulletin serves as notification to all Land Rover
retailers in the United States and Federalized
Territories that any affected new vehicles may not be sold and delivered for customer use until the Recall
repair is completed.
